Essential Embroidery Notes Before You Stitch

Before using Cauldron on customer orders, always:

  1. Run a test on scrap fabric matching your final product’s weight and texture.
  2. Verify thread color contrast—especially on dark or printed fabrics.
  3. Confirm hoop size compatibility; some versions may require larger hoops than expected.
  4. Review stitch density visually—look for smooth fills and consistent satin edges, not skipped stitches or thread nesting.
  5. Use appropriate stabilizer: cutaway for wovens, tear-away + light fusible for knits, and heavy cutaway for terry.
  6. Compare light and dark fabric mockups side-by-side—what reads clearly on ivory may vanish on slate gray.
  7. Inspect small details post-stitching: steam swirls and leaf tips should remain crisp, not fuzzy or broken.
  8. Double-check commercial licensing terms before selling finished products—this is non-negotiable for Etsy sellers and wholesale partners.
